Add 1/75 and 81/90

1/75 + 81/90 is 137/150.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 75 and 90 is 450

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 450
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 75 × 6 = 450,
    1/75 = 1 × 6/75 × 6 = 6/450
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 90 × 5 = 450,
    81/90 = 81 × 5/90 × 5 = 405/450
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    6/450 + 405/450 = 6 + 405/450 = 411/450
  5. 411/450 simplified gives 137/150
  6. So, 1/75 + 81/90 = 137/150
